
2026 Pleasant Street Art Walk
Sat, Sep 26 @ 10:00 am - 4:00 pm
The 8th annual Pleasant Street Art Walk returns to downtown Prior Lake on Saturday, September 26 from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. The street closes to traffic for the day, turning Pleasant Street SE into an outdoor showcase of more than 70 local and regional artists, performers, and specialty food vendors. The event is family-friendly.
Founded by Andrea Mullenmeister of ANM Pottery, the Art Walk began as a small neighborhood collaboration with artists setting up booths in front yards along the street. The following year the street was closed to traffic, and the event has grown into a Prior Lake fall tradition. Andrea describes it as “a grassroots celebration of art, community, and creativity highlighting the joyful and welcoming camaraderie that defines our Pleasant Street neighborhood.”
Pleasant Street is the oldest neighborhood in Prior Lake. The first house on the block was built in 1895, and a pair of 1920 Sears Catalog homes still stand at the east end. In 2011, neighbors organized to defeat a development proposal that would have rerouted Highway 21 through the street and demolished most of these historic homes. The Art Walk is in part a celebration of that community victory.
